School Philosophy & Day in the Life

School Philosophy and Mission

"New Hope Christian School was established as a ministry of the Circleville Church of the Nazarene in Circleville, Ohio to provide opportunity for the highest possible academic achievement in a pleasant, wholesome and distinctively Christian atmosphere. It is the purpose and goal of NHCS to provide our students the very best education with caring, qualified Christian teachers. The school provides curriculum, activities, methods and materials centered in and upon the eternal principles of God’s Word and His Son, Jesus Christ. Small class size provides a high degree of individual interaction. We believe that the education of our students is important because it not only deals with their present lives, but also affects and shapes their future. The student’s home, church and school experience should be preparation for a life of walking daily with God and service to man.
New Hope Christian School is founded on the premise that education is Christian when it is Christ-centered. Our studies expand our knowledge of God and His world. We believe that the thrust in Christian education should be the development of a complete concept and understanding of God and His creation and the development of Christian stewardship practices in daily life; teaching children to perform at their highest level of capability.

NHCS is a supplement to the child's family by providing a warm, secure Christian environment outside of the home. The purpose of the program is to guide and nurture each child in their spiritual, physical, mental, emotional and social experiences and to provide education for continual growth and development. We do not discriminate on the basis of race, religion, gender, color or national origin.
